歡迎您光臨本站 註冊首頁

Fedora的FTP網路安裝

←手機掃碼閱讀     火星人 @ 2014-03-25 , reply:0

原先裝Fedora都是直接光碟安裝,沒什麼問題。終於遇到個傻DELL伺服器居然只配了個CD-ROM,而現在的Fedora發行版本都只有DVD鏡像文件了。只有網路安裝了。

放狗搜了一下,方法一大把,就是沒什麼大用處,大部分都是ZT來ZT去的。

其實方法很簡單,就兩大步:

一,在需要安裝的PC上安裝一個可以引導linux的引導程序,最常用的就是grub了,Windows下可以安裝wingrub。然後將vmlinuz和initrd.img兩個重要引導文件放入某文件夾。

二,找另一個PC開個ftp,在ftp根目錄下建個文件夾,例如fedora,將光碟內容全部複製到這裡,以供安裝時下載。當然也可以直接去fedora的鏡像站下載,不過速度么。

關於wingrub,默認安裝后執行wingrub.exe,在Tool菜單下選Install grub,一般來說可以直接用Boot from grub Partion,但不知為什麼我的下拉菜單里是空的,只好用下面那個System Device。選C盤,然後點Boot from boot.ini就可以了。Title什麼可以不填,看不懂這個圖形界面是怎麼用的,我傾向於直接修改grub的menu.lst文件,直觀易懂。完了後點Install就可以了。

Tool菜單下還有個Partion list比較好用,可以直接看出(hd0,0)、(hd0,1)等等分別對應的是哪些盤符。一般來說C盤總是(hd0,0)。

前面說的vmlinuz和initrd.img在光碟的isolinux目錄下,先拷貝到C盤的某個地方,例如C:\isolinux。用記事本打開C:\Grub下的menu.lst文件,在最後寫入

title Install Fedora
kernel (hd0,0)/isolinux/vmlinuz
initrd (hd0,0)/isolinux/initrd.img

這裡以C盤為(hd0,0)為例,如果上兩個文件在別的盤符或其他文件夾下,則要相應修改。

menu.lst里的timeout可以寫10,即等待10秒。default是grub默認引導的系統,每個title表示1,從0開始計數。

修改完后保存,重啟即可。會出現一個選擇畫面,選擇Start Grub就會出一個黑屏,10秒后引導,這個10秒就是timeout的值。記得按鍵盤的上下鍵進入選擇Install Fedora,除非你把default設到了「Install Fedora」上。

然後就可以看見熟悉的linux引導畫面了。這時只能進入文本界面,選擇FTP安裝(HTTP也可)。配置IP地址(根據自身網路情況選擇),在website name處寫你ftp server的IP地址或公開鏡像站的域名;fedora directory寫文件存放的路徑,如上面舉例的fedora/,如用鏡像站,需要寫releases/X/Fedora/i386/os等等一大串,具體看使用鏡像的路徑。X為7或8,之前版本基本不提供下載了。全部寫好之後就可以了,後面步驟和光碟圖形界面安裝一樣。

如果PC 本身就是linux,已有了grub,就不用wingrub了,啟動grub,按c鍵進入命令行方式,直接輸入

>kernel (hdx,y)/vmlinuz root=/dev/hdXZ
>initrd (hdx,y)/initrd.img
>boot

前提當然是知道文件存放的位置。一般x=0,1,2,3……,則對應X=a,b,c,d……,Z=y+1。另外如果是SATA硬碟,/dev下往往是sdXZ,而不是hd。

[火星人 ] Fedora的FTP網路安裝已經有596次圍觀

http://coctec.com/docs/linux/show-post-166661.html